  I've looked at all your photos and it brought back such happy memories. I used to visit during school summer holidays during the 1960's. My grandmother was still alive then and living in Port St Mary. I used to stay at a teacher friend's house opposite the Tynwald. Her father was a MHK,T F Corkhill. For various reasons I haven't been back since 1971. I'm apprehensive to return in case things have altered too drastically and spoil all my memories! I don't see any photos of Fort Island. We used to go to the hotel for afternoon tea, a very sedate affair! Many thanks for your lovely photos. One lasting memory is arriving at Niarbyl Bay to see little black balls bobbing in the water and then realising they were seals - magic. Best wishes Jenny
